Publisher's Description:Make A Storybook - Make your own storybook. Create, personalise and print your own storybook in 3 easy steps.Change the characters' names, what they look like, what happens in the story... everything! Authors can sell their stories, artists can sell their artwork - we'll publish your story and pay for your artwork. If you're a struggling artist or budding author, it's like a free gallery or free publishing! User License Agreement:Copyright (c) Kennard Consulting. Latest User Reviews:I think the concept is great, but I thought it was too much work to create a storyboard if you were using more than two characters. I would have also liked to download a preloaded story (demo) storyboard to see how it looked. This should have been an option. I should also have had an option to drap and drop the characters & props where I wanted them in the storyboard. My choices where limited. I had designed several characters who ended up being located behind something, like the bed. I think this needs a lot more programming work in my opinion, but I still like the concept. I know this is a pet project, but if you simplify it enough, drag and drop, more props, etc., I think there is a good market to sell directly to kids or at least to sell to a large company that can put it on a kids website. I think the kids would have fun with this if they could choose from a large list of characters and props and just drag them over to the storyboard.
